Fulham`s Kamara Loan Possibility!

Despite currently being out of the picture, courtesy of a nasty injury, Diomansy (Joe) Kamara is still the subject of a transfer rumour.

With the forward not expected to play again until the New Year you`d have thought he`d be the last player to be talked off like that.

But, if the Evening Standard has got its facts right, a move to Roma could still be on the cards.

Kamara`s agent, Fabrizio Ferrari, has high hopes that the Italian club will be allowed to take Kamara on loan, in January, if Fulham are not involved in a relegation fight.

Well first, we have no thoughts of getting involved in that relegation malarkey again so, if the strikers are performing, this rumour might well come off!
